While most bunk beds are designed with safety in mind, you can further improve your child's comfort and security by following a few basic tips. First, make sure that the beds are positioned against two walls perpendicular to provide stability and stop falls. Keep the space around your beds clean and clutter-free to ensure that your children are able to safely climb the ladder. It's a good idea to teach your children how to use the ladder correctly and to emphasize that it's not a play area. You should also avoid hanging things from the guard rails on the top bunk, like belts or scarves because they could strangle your kids if they get caught in them.
